AngularJS是一种流行的前端开发框架,它提供了一套丰富的工具和功能,用于构建动态的单页应用程序。UI-路由器是AngularJS的一个插件,它提供了路由功能,用于管理不同页面之间的导航和状态。
动画滚动到锚点是指在页面中使用锚点链接,并通过动画效果将页面滚动到指定的锚点位置。这种滚动动画可以提升用户体验,使页面导航更加平滑和流畅。
在AngularJS中,可以通过以下步骤实现动画滚动到锚点:
<a href="#section1">跳转到第一节</a>
app.controller('MainController', ['$scope', '$anchorScroll', function($scope, $anchorScroll) {
$scope.scrollToSection = function(sectionId) {
$anchorScroll(sectionId);
};
}]);
<button ng-click="scrollToSection('section1')">滚动到第一节</button>
通过以上步骤,当用户点击锚点链接或按钮时,页面将平滑滚动到指定的锚点位置。
领取专属 10元无门槛券
手把手带您无忧上云